package henplus.commands.properties;
import henplus.AbstractCommand;
import henplus.CommandDispatcher;
import henplus.HenPlus;
import henplus.PropertyRegistry;
import henplus.SQLSession;
import henplus.property.PropertyHolder;
import henplus.view.Column;
import henplus.view.ColumnMetaData;
import henplus.view.TableRenderer;
import henplus.view.util.SortedMatchIterator;
import java.util.Iterator;
import java.util.Map;
import java.util.StringTokenizer;
/**
* The command, that allows to set properties. This abstract command is used for the session specific and global properties.
*/
public abstract class AbstractPropertyCommand extends AbstractCommand {
private static final ColumnMetaData[] PROP_META;
static {
PROP_META = new ColumnMetaData[3];
PROP_META[0] = new ColumnMetaData("Name");
PROP_META[1] = new ColumnMetaData("Value");
PROP_META[2] = new ColumnMetaData("Description");
}
/**
* returns the command-strings this command can handle.
*/
@Override
public String[] getCommandList() {
final String setCmd = getSetCommand();
return new String[] { setCmd, "re" + setCmd };
}
/**
* returns the name of the command this command reacts on.
*/
protected abstract String getSetCommand();
/**
* the PropertyRegistry associcaed with the current.
*/
protected abstract PropertyRegistry getRegistry();
/**
* execute the command given.
*/
@Override
public int execute(final SQLSession currentSession, final String cmd, final String param) {
final StringTokenizer st = new StringTokenizer(param);
final int argc = st.countTokens();
if (cmd.startsWith("re")) { // 'reset-property'
if (argc == 1) {
final String name = st.nextToken();
PropertyHolder holder;
holder = getRegistry().getPropertyMap().get(name);
if (holder == null) {
return EXEC_FAILED;
}
final String defaultValue = holder.getDefaultValue();
try {
holder.setValue(defaultValue);
} catch (final Exception e) {
HenPlus.msg().println("setting to default '" + defaultValue + "' failed.");
return EXEC_FAILED;
}
return SUCCESS;
}
return SYNTAX_ERROR;
} else {
/*
* no args. show available properties
*/
if (argc == 0) {
PROP_META[0].resetWidth();
PROP_META[1].resetWidth();
final TableRenderer table = new TableRenderer(PROP_META, HenPlus.out());
for (Map.Entry<String, PropertyHolder> entry : getRegistry().getPropertyMap().entrySet()) {
final Column[] row = new Column[3];
final PropertyHolder holder = entry.getValue();
row[0] = new Column(entry.getKey());
row[1] = new Column(holder.getValue());
row[2] = new Column(holder.getShortDescription());
table.addRow(row);
}
table.closeTable();
return SUCCESS;
} else if (argc == 1) {
/*
* one arg: show help
*/
final String name = st.nextToken();
PropertyHolder holder;
holder = getRegistry().getPropertyMap().get(name);
if (holder == null) {
return EXEC_FAILED;
}
printDescription(name, holder);
return SUCCESS;
} else if (argc >= 2) {
/*
* more than one arg
*/
final String varname = (String) st.nextElement();
int pos = 0;
final int paramLength = param.length();
// skip whitespace after 'set'
while (pos < paramLength && Character.isWhitespace(param.charAt(pos))) {
++pos;
}
// skip non-whitespace after 'set ': variable name
while (pos < paramLength && !Character.isWhitespace(param.charAt(pos))) {
++pos;
}
// skip whitespace before vlue..
while (pos < paramLength && Character.isWhitespace(param.charAt(pos))) {
++pos;
}
String value = param.substring(pos);
if (value.startsWith("\"") && value.endsWith("\"")) {
value = value.substring(1, value.length() - 1);
} else if (value.startsWith("\'") && value.endsWith("\'")) {
value = value.substring(1, value.length() - 1);
}
try {
getRegistry().setProperty(varname, value);
} catch (final Exception e) {
HenPlus.msg().println(e.getMessage());
return EXEC_FAILED;
}
return SUCCESS;
}
}
return SUCCESS;
}
private void printDescription(final String propName, final PropertyHolder prop) {
if (prop.getShortDescription() != null) {
HenPlus.msg().attributeBold();
HenPlus.msg().println("PROPERTY");
HenPlus.msg().attributeReset();
HenPlus.msg().println("\t" + propName + " : " + prop.getShortDescription());
HenPlus.msg().println();
}
final String desc = prop.getLongDescription();
if (desc != null) {
HenPlus.msg().attributeBold();
HenPlus.msg().println("DESCRIPTION");
HenPlus.msg().attributeReset();
HenPlus.msg().println(desc);
} else {
HenPlus.msg().println("no detailed help for '" + propName + "'");
}
}
/**
* complete property names.
*/
@Override
public Iterator<String> complete(final CommandDispatcher disp, final String partialCommand, final String lastWord) {
final StringTokenizer st = new StringTokenizer(partialCommand);
final String cmd = st.nextToken();
final int argc = st.countTokens();
if (argc > ("".equals(lastWord) ? 0 : 1)) { /* one arg given */
if (getSetCommand().equals(cmd)) {
final String name = st.nextToken();
PropertyHolder holder;
holder = getRegistry().getPropertyMap().get(name);
if (holder == null) {
return null;
}
return holder.completeValue(lastWord);
}
return null;
}
return new SortedMatchIterator(lastWord, getRegistry().getPropertyMap());
}
protected abstract String getHelpHeader();
/**
* return a descriptive string.
*/
@Override
public String getShortDescription() {
return "set " + getHelpHeader() + " properties";
}
@Override
public String getSynopsis(final String cmd) {
if (cmd.startsWith("re")) {
return cmd + " <propery-name>";
}
return cmd + " [<property-name> [<value>]]";
}
@Override
public String getLongDescription(final String cmd) {
String dsc = null;
if (cmd.startsWith("re")) {
dsc = "\tReset the given " + getHelpHeader() + " property\n" + "\tto its default value";
} else {
dsc = "\tWithout parameters, show available " + getHelpHeader() + "\n" + "\tproperties and their settings.\n\n"
+ "\tWith only the property name given as parameter,\n"
+ "\tshow the long help associated with that property.\n\n"
+ "\tIs the property name followed by a value, the property is\n" + "\tset to that value.";
}
return dsc;
}
}
